[PATCH 2/2] riscv: Let compiler handle unaligned access when fixing R_RISCV_RELATIVE

> Explicitly say that might be unaligned, so that the compiler will generate
> appropriate code sequence for this relocation fix-up.
> 
> Although RISC-V Linux will enable the unaligned memory access handler by
> default, that is quite expensive in general, letting the compiler solve this
> will be much cheaper - just break down that into several store byte
> instructions.
> 
> ARM and MIPS has similar issue:
> 
> ARM: https://gcc.gnu.org/bugzilla/show_bug.cgi?id=51456
> MIPS: https://gcc.gnu.org/legacy-ml/gcc-help/2005-07/msg00325.html

> diff --git a/sysdeps/riscv/dl-machine.h b/sysdeps/riscv/dl-machine.h
> index 4bb858adaa..c83513e5b8 100644
> --- a/sysdeps/riscv/dl-machine.h
> +++ b/sysdeps/riscv/dl-machine.h
> @@ -157,7 +157,14 @@ __attribute__ ((always_inline))
> elf_machine_rela_relative (ElfW(Addr) l_addr, const ElfW(Rela) *reloc,
> 			  void *const reloc_addr)
> {
> -  *(ElfW(Addr) *) reloc_addr = l_addr + reloc->r_addend;
> +  /* R_RISCV_RELATIVE might located in debug info section which might not
> +     aligned to XLEN bytes. */
> +  struct unaligned
> +    {
> +      ElfW(Addr) x;
> +    } __attribute__ ((packed, may_alias));
> +  /* Support relocations on unaligned offsets.  */
> +  ((struct unaligned *) reloc_addr)->x = l_addr + reloc->r_addend;
> }

Although the same strategy on arm dl-machine.h, I think the most usual way
is to use a a memcpy since it avoid the type cast (which strictly is a UB):

  /* R_RISCV_RELATIVE might located in debug info section which might not
     aligned to XLEN bytes.  Also support relocations on unaligned offsets.  */
  ElfW(Addr) value = l_addr + relic->r_addend;
  memcpy (reloc_addr, &value, sizeof value);
